Output 8b91cd58d3e6306f2bdb664439f9130c987fc4a7521597dd0b5e1fc90b09a8d6:1

value
542438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0879d732e7829524f8254868e135a2cbc4bb7630 OP_EQUAL
address
32TqHiKCAvxvge1apKE5qM7XXoVqBLXeub
transaction
8b91cd58d3e6306f2bdb664439f9130c987fc4a7521597dd0b5e1fc90b09a8d6
spent
true